Effective interventions for tackling ASB by the community safety unit-Follow Up report

Further to the report in February, this report describes how the agreed growth in the Community Protection Team will be used to enhance delivery of their Statutory Powers and the broader SMP Community Safety Partnership Plan, with increased visibility and action.
